If `vec(A) = 2hat(i) - 3hat(j) + 4hat(k)` its component in yz plane and zx plane are respectively

A

`sqrt(13)` and 5

B

5 and `2sqrt(5)`

C

`2sqrt(5)` and `sqrt(13)`

D

`sqrt(13)` and `sqrt(29)`

Text Solution

Verified by Experts

The correct Answer is:
B
